Agreed.. that was a pleasure to watch that game.. some say it was boring until the last couple minutes.. I strongly disagree.. to me, the was one of the best games I watched this season, hands down.

And you could see that it was drawing a direct effect on the Saints offense.. they were looking to get hit. One of the few times we seen that all season.

The defenses will adjust.. but with the rule book and fines directly opposing them.. how much is the question.

IMO.. this is the beginning of a less physical league, but IMO, backassward in thinking.

If they allow more hand checking and contact from the defenders in the passing game, it will prevent players from reaching full speed, thus reducing the impact of hits and thus making the game safer.

But instead, because the NFL wants an offensively oriented game, they actually expose players on both sides of the ball to hits with greater impacts.

David 'Deacon' Jones was the first to do the OL head slap and it was deemed illegal in the 70's. Reggie White did the hump move, which he got from Howie Long, but perfected it.

I never got to see Jones play live, but like his highlights and his quotes... here's one on why he did the headslap.

To give myself an initial headstart on the pass rush, in other words a extra step. Because anytime you go upside a man's head, or woman, they may have a tendency to blink they eyes or close they eyes. And that's all I needed.

David 'Deacon' Jones wrote:
